Trump extends Jones Act waiver, with limits, in bid to tamp down energy prices

Trump extends Jones Act waiver, with limits, in bid to tamp down energy prices

Summary

President Donald Trump has renewed a 90-day waiver of the Jones Act, a law that requires goods shipped between U.S. ports to be transported on American ships. This waiver aims to help lower gasoline and fuel prices by allowing non-American ships to transport fuel between U.S. ports temporarily.

Key Facts

  • The Jones Act is a law over 100 years old that requires shipping between U.S. ports to use American ships.
  • President Trump has granted another 90-day waiver for this law.
  • This waiver allows non-American ships to transport fuel between U.S. ports.
  • The goal is to help reduce gasoline and other fuel prices.
  • The waiver includes some limits to the extent of the relaxation.
  • The decision was announced by the White House.
